Abstract: Described herein are methods and systems for facilitating a wireless power handover. In particular, a controller may cause a first transmitter to provide electrical power to a receiver. The controller may then determine that a handover condition is met and may responsively facilitate a handover to a second transmitter. During this handover, the controller may engage in a phase-determination process to determine first and second phases at which the first and second transmitters should respectively provide electrical power to the receiver. Once determined, the controller may then cause the first and second transmitters to respectively provide electrical power to the receiver at the first and second phases and at substantially the same time. Subsequently, the controller may cause the first transmitter to no longer provide electrical power to the receiver and the second transmitter to continue to provide electrical power to the receiver, thereby completing the handover.

Abstract: Systems and methods described herein may relate to wireless energy transfer between a transmitter and a receiver via resonant coupling. In example embodiments, a method includes identifying a receiver in a wireless power transmission system and identifying a transmitter in the wireless power transmission system. The method also includes determining a real-time per-unit offer corresponding to the identified receiver and determining a real-time per-unit request corresponding to the identified transmitter. The method yet further includes determining a real-time per-unit match based on the offer and the request. The method further includes, in response to determining the match, causing the transmitter to provide electrical energy to the receiver via a wireless resonant coupling link.

Abstract: Disclosed herein is a method of determining an operational configuration of a wireless power adapter. The method includes determining whether the wireless power adapter is calibrated to supply a legacy device with electrical energy. The method further includes, in response to determining that the wireless power adapter is not calibrated to supply the legacy device with electrical energy, delivering a first power signal to the legacy device via a first electrical coupling member. The method also includes detecting a response of the legacy device to receiving the first power signal, and based on the response of the legacy device, determining an operational configuration of the wireless power adapter. Furthermore, the method includes configuring the wireless power adapter to operate according to the determined operational configuration.

Abstract: Disclosed herein are systems and methods for providing wireless power. The method includes determining a route in an area for a charger vehicle, where the charger vehicle includes a primary wireless power transceiver. The method further includes determining a schedule according to which the charger vehicle travels along the route. The method also includes determining a number of repeater vehicles to deploy in the area to extend a range of the primary transceiver of the charger vehicle. Further, the method includes deploying the determined number of repeater vehicles into the area. Furthermore, the method includes coupling each of the repeater vehicles to the charger vehicle via a respective first wireless resonant coupling link.
